Like hrooza said, the game as of now is not dead and it offers a lot of ressources for new players to get a good start.
You get 50 free packs just for doing the tutorial and daily log in rewards, 3 daily quests, starterquests which contain a lot of gold, rewards for storyquests and events happen every now and then too.
At the moment you can get a daily free pack from the newest expansion by playing against a new friend in your room. Addimg them from steam or asking for a quick match in the private match section is probably the best option to get it done, because you cant chat with people in your friend list, nor see if they are even online or if they want/ dont want to join your private match, this is pretty ♥♥♥♥.
But i can still recommend the game if you are new to it, because you can get started rather quick and try out different types of decks a lot quicker then in other online card games *hust* hearthstone *hust*
